3. Thermal brushes

These range in size, from small and medium to big and are used with the help of a blow dryer. While the smaller ones work as a curler and give a nice curly touch to the hair, the bigger ones are used for straightening and add shine and silkiness to long hair. Be careful, however, not to use them on exceptionally tangled hair, because that might cause hair breakage and get tangled even more.

4. Narrow brushes

These brushes are good for working on layers and backcombing. You will notice that a lot of the styling brushes will be narrow, to work on smaller sections of the hair and create interesting hairstyles. Close-set bristles on brushes are the ones that are easier to manage. Most styling brushes can be used for straightening, polishing and shaping.

Always remember that hairbrushes need to be cleaned on a regular basis. You can’t let your hair be stuck to the brush or tangled with the bristles, as later on the bristles won’t work on your hair effectively. This might also cause your hair to look very oily. Also, never use your brush on wet hair immediately after head wash, as it will cause breakage and damage. There are however, special brushes with broadly spaced bristles for the purpose of detangling on wet hair.
